Subject: Re: [pbs-devel] [PATCH proxmox-backup] sync job: pull: avoid blocking future during thread pool completion

On 10/14/25 1:25 PM, Fabian Grünbichler wrote:
> On October 9, 2025 11:20 am, Christian Ebner wrote:
>> Chunk insertion during a pull sync job is performed via a thread pool
>> to increase performance. The caller waits for all threads to be
>> completed at the end, relying on the respective associated threads to
>> return from `std::thread::JoinHandle::join`.
>>
>> Insertion into the chunk store can however take time, especially
>> for chunks being uploaded to the object store for datastores with
>> S3 backend.
>>
>> To avoid blocking the async runtime, spawn a dedicated task to await
>> the thread pool completion.
>>

>> diff --git a/src/server/pull.rs b/src/server/pull.rs
>> index 08e6e6b64..53f1a570d 100644
>> --- a/src/server/pull.rs
>> +++ b/src/server/pull.rs
>> @@ -232,7 +232,7 @@ async fn pull_index_chunks<I: IndexFile>(
>>   
>>       drop(verify_and_write_channel);
>>   
>> -    verify_pool.complete()?;
>> +    let _ = tokio::task::spawn_blocking(|| verify_pool.complete()).await?;
> 
> doesn't this change error handling semantics? the inner Result is no
> longer handled, AFAICT..

Oh, you are right! This now only covers the JoinError... Will send a v2 
fixing this shortly.
